The Calheta Youth Center it is an ancient house of Madeira traditional characteristic, situated at the south coast of the Madeira Island, which was adapted for youth hostel. From the same, it is possible to discover the most characteristic traces of the region, one of the best places for the practice of surf.
At the Youth Center, there are four rooms, hostel kitchen, living room, sports field and parking.
Calheta is the extensive municipality of Madeira, having as visit card, the protected landscape of the Laurissilva Forest, considered a world heritage by UNESCO, in 1999 and the preservation of traditional activities such as production of banana, wine and cane sugar.
It keeps its agricultural and fishing side, having had in other times, the production of sugar cane, being actually a highly developed region, with industries and services, as well as a tourism growth.
It highlights the Manueline Church of Espiríto Santo, which has a tabernacle of ebony and silver which was donated by the king Manuel I, the House of Misericórdia, of 1535, the Casa das Mudas Arts Centre, in a modern architecture and that promotes the arts and the culture of the region, in a complex that houses expositive space, library, auditorium, shops, restoration and pedagogical services.
It is also worth to know one of the few engines of cane sugar still in operation on the island of Madeira: The Engine of the Sociedade de Engenhos da Calheta.
